The Global Fixed Income, Currency and Commodities team (GFICC) at J.P. Morgan Asset Management is one of the world’s deepest and best-resourced fixed income managers, with expertise across all major fixed income sectors, including niche markets. Every investment decision in our fixed income solutions is underpinned by the proprietary research of a globally integrated team of sector specialists. Our shared research language, combining fundamental, quantitative valuation and technical inputs, facilitates the comparison of ideas across sectors and geographies. Global Fixed Income, Currency and Commodities manages a broad range of strategies, through funds and/or separate accounts, including broad market, long duration, stable value, intermediate high yield, emerging market debt, short and ultra-short duration, global bonds, structured products, mortgages and tax-aware strategies.
The Emerging Market Local Debt team is responsible for managing Local Currency denominated Government bond portfolios within GFICC, as well as contributing to the Emerging Market macro view across the broader GFICC team. The team has a long and proven track record in managing portfolios throughout various cycles over the last 20 years. It has also launched innovative products in the sector which position the team well to see significant asset growth in assets as investors are reconsidering the space more strategically.
